Subject[PATCH v2 09/11] mmc: sdhci: Drop redundant check in sdhci_ack_sdio_irq()
Date
The sdhci_ack_sdio_irq() is called only when SDIO IRQs are enabled.
Therefore, let's drop the redundant check of the internal
SDHCI_SDIO_IRQ_ENABLED flag and just re-enable the IRQs immediately.
